As we age, changes in cognitive functionality develop into progressively common. Although some drop in specified abilities is a standard part of growing older, distinguishing between regular age-related alterations and potential signs of extra significant ailments like dementia involves specialised evaluation. A neuropsychological assessment executed by a qualified neuropsychologist serves as a comprehensive Resource for understanding an older adult's cognitive operating throughout numerous domains like memory, notice, language, and issue-fixing talents.

What Is a Neuropsychological Assessment?

A neuropsychological assessment can be a specialised analysis that examines Mind-actions interactions through standardized testing processes. Contrary to essential screening checks that might be administered in a Main care environment, a comprehensive neuropsychological assessment normally spans 3-6 hours and evaluates several cognitive domains in depth. The neuropsychologist administers different standardized assessments intended to measure distinct cognitive features even though comparing functionality to age-acceptable norms.

Over and above Basic Memory Screening

Several older adults equate cognitive evaluation with essential memory tests, but a neuropsychological evaluation goes much past this limited approach. Though memory evaluation is without a doubt a vital component, the analysis also examines government operating (organizing, organizing, and multitasking), processing velocity, notice, language techniques, visuospatial talents, and emotional functioning. This in depth tactic supplies a complete photograph of cognitive strengths and weaknesses rather then concentrating on isolated abilities.

Early Detection Leads to raised Outcomes

One of the most persuasive factors to go after neuropsychological assessment is the probable for early intervention. When cognitive adjustments are detected early, treatments and interventions is often applied which will sluggish development, maximize remaining qualities, or deal with reversible results in of cognitive decline. Early analysis of circumstances like moderate cognitive impairment, Alzheimer's illness, or vascular dementia permits medication choices, cognitive rehabilitation tactics, and lifestyle modifications that get the job done very best when commenced early in the ailment process.

Differentiating Among Disorders

Cognitive adjustments in more mature Older people can stem from many will cause beyond progressive dementia. Depression, stress, medication Unwanted side effects, rest Conditions, metabolic conditions, and vitamin deficiencies can all manifest as cognitive impairment. A neuropsychological assessment aids distinguish involving these various choices, avoiding misdiagnosis and inappropriate cure strategies. This read more differential diagnosis capability is perhaps The most precious components of comprehensive assessment.

Making Personalized Care Ideas

Subsequent evaluation, neuropsychologists deliver detailed tips tailored to the person's unique cognitive profile. These tips could possibly include medication administration procedures, cognitive rehabilitation procedures, compensatory procedures for day by day dwelling, environmental modifications, or referrals to other experts. Close relatives and caregivers get pleasure from concrete strategies regarding how to help the older Grownup when advertising and marketing utmost independence and basic safety.

Monitoring Changes Over Time

Neuropsychological assessments build a detailed baseline of cognitive functioning that can be made use of to trace adjustments over time. Abide by-up assessments executed at proper intervals offer aim actions of whether or not cognitive capabilities are steady, improving, or declining. This checking perform helps ascertain if treatment options are working proficiently or if adjustments to your care approach are necessary.

Supporting Decision-Building Capacity

As cognitive talents alter, issues usually crop up about an older adult's potential to produce vital health-related, economical, or legal selections. Neuropsychological evaluation gives goal data relating to unique selection-building abilities, aiding people and legal specialists ascertain appropriate levels of help or intervention. This facts proves a must have When contemplating guardianship arrangements, progress directives, or other authorized protections.
